Elizabeth Klein Named BOEM Director
(Reuters) The U.S. Interior Department on Tuesday named Elizabeth Klein, a lawyer who worked in the Obama and Clinton administrations, to head the bureau that oversees offshore oil, gas and wind development. 2022 saw higher offshore rig activity, Baker Hughes reports
Baker Hughes’ rig count report has revealed that the international offshore rig count experienced an increase of 30 units in 2022 compared to the figures from the year before. U.S. poised to regain crown as world’s top LNG exporter
(Reuters) - The United States is on track to become the world's biggest exporter of liquefied natural gas (LNG) this year - ahead of current market leader Australia - once a fire-idled Texas plant is restarted, according to Reuters data. Equinor, BP JV Hires DEME for Offshore Wind Cable Installation in U.S.
(OED) Offshore installation services company DEME Offshore has won a "substantial" contract for the transportation and installation of the inter-array cables for the Empire Wind 1 and 2 offshore wind farms being developed in the U.S. by Empire Offshore Wind, a joint venture between Equinor and BP.
